The arrested accused have been identified as Cholta Kalan resident Kamalpreet Singh, 22, Badala, Kharar resident Birbal Kumar, 22, Gharuan resident Lovepreet Singh, 26, Morinda resident Harpreet Singh, 19, Garshankar resident Vivek Kunar and Saahil, 19.
The police officials said that the accused were arrested from Kharar area and Gazipur road, Zirakpur.
The accused were allegedly involved in more than 13 incidents of theft.
On November 11, Jaskaran Singh, a resident of Babhat, Zirakpur, told the police that his bike parked outside his home was stolen by an unidentified masked youth. Two days later, the police received a tip-off that Kamalpreet and Birbal were in possession of the stolen bike. A case was registered at the City Kharar police station. —TNS
